Operation: Wife BeaterThat’s kinda the problem. Since there’s no challenges anymore, the differences between the clbumes at the end all boils down to NOTHING more than offense stat*base damage/refresh. The most honest that things get is emokids making runs at Geronimo, and even THAT just involves them putting a few less points into offense so they can get more health.
If you try to balance things out the way they are, then all you’re going to do is homogenize the clbumes until they’re all just clones in different wigs.
If you REALLY want balance, then you need to balance things for typical play instead of end-game play, and THAT is something I can help.
Step 1: Split the speedrun times up based on clbum. That will instantly end all the ****ing about how today’s whipping boy clbum is ruining speedruns for everybody else. This won’t help balance things one damn bit, but it will shut the endgamers up so that the noise-to-signal ratio on balance discussions will be a lot clearer and will tone down the pressure from complaints.
Step 2: Run BalanceBot-9000 on forums that don’t exist. A lot. Give it some fully-equipped level 35 clbumes, and run them through forums that start at level 34 and go upwards until no clbum can complete a forum even once. It doesn’t matter what the specifics of each virtual-fake-forums are, as long as they’re in-line with the level and are kept consistent between each run and each clbum. Keep detailed logs of the battles, and balance things work based on THOSE statistics. Here’s how it works: ET has a script running that aggregates damage information from the player base and distills it into an easy to read form. Telling us how the system works lets us game it to our own advantage. Specifically, since it doesn’t track anything like damage taken, health, or stats, we can very easily change the data it collects.
What we need is for as many people as possible to pay Haxl a visit and get rid of our offense stats, then unequip our offense-boosting equipment. You can put the points in anything you want – defense and upkeep are good choices. After that, just pwn forums as you normally would. If you want to go the extra mile (Probably because you’re bored) then try to do it with only Bash and Drool.
This will result in his damage averages tanking like the fist of north star, and him scrambling to boost clbumes. (Or realizing that his testing method sucks, which is also fine.)
Why it works: It samples 1 in 10 attacks, and averages it into the total. Since lower damage attacks take proportionately more hits to take down a forum, there are more of them to sample. An attack that does 2k damage has the same weight as an attack that does 200 damage, but it takes 10x more 200 damage attacks to get the same total damage. The average damage of one 2,000 damage attack and ten 200 damage attacks is 364 damage. If you go the bash/drool route then that would mean one 2,000 damage attack versus a hundred 20 damage attacks, for an average of 40 damage per hit.
It’s not hard to see why even a few people doing this could drag an entire clbum’s average damage down significantly.
Sadly, the script DOES break things down by level. As a result, this would work much better if players from all clbumes from across the entire 25-35 level range got involved so that we could smooth the damage curve out instead of just having a sharp drop at 35.
